The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the North West with a requirement for TensorFlow sk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ited TensorFlow over the 6 months to 19 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
19 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 280 291 317
Rank change year-on-year +11 +26 -72
Permanent jobs citing TensorFlow 11 2 24
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the North West 0.11% 0.026% 0.25%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 0.53% 0.084% 0.80%
Number of salaries quoted 11 2 9
10th Percentile - - £60,000
25th Percentile £55,000 £52,500 £62,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£55,000 £70,000
Median % change year-on-year +9.09% -21.43% -31.71%
75th Percentile £65,000 £57,500 £77,500
90th Percentile £76,250 - -
England median annual salary £70,000 £77,500 £80,000
% change year-on-year -9.68% -3.13% +23.08%
